摘要: 从以下属性读出来的信息可以让我们了解相邻节点之间的关系。 childNodes属性将返回一个数组,这个数组由给定元素节点的子节点构成: 这个属性返回的数组是一个nodeList集合。这个nodeList集合里的每个节点都是一个节点对象。这些节点对象都有着nodeType、nodeName、nodeV 阅读全文
posted @ 2016-11-01 16:23 青竹zzq 阅读(824) 评论(3) 推荐(0) 编辑
摘要: 节点属性: 文档里的每个节点都有以下属性。 nodeName nodeName属性将返回一个字符串,其内容是给定节点的名字: 如果给定节点是一个属性节点,nodeName属性将返回这个属性的名字。 如果给定节点是文本节点,nodeName属性将返回一个内容#text的字符串。 nodeName属性是 阅读全文
posted @ 2016-11-01 09:40 青竹zzq 阅读(337) 评论(0) 推荐(0) 编辑
摘要: hasChildNodes():方法可以用来检查一个给定的元素是否有子节点。 这个方法将返回一个布尔值true或false。如果给定元素有方法将返回true,否则,返回false。 文本节点可属性节点都不可能在包含子节点,所以对这两类节点使用hasChildNodes方法的返回值永远是false 这 阅读全文
posted @ 2016-11-01 09:22 青竹zzq 阅读(759) 评论(0) 推荐(0) 编辑
摘要: getElementsByTagName():方法的用途是寻找有着给定标签名的所有的元素。 这个方法返回一个节点的集合,这个集合可以当做一个数组来处理。这个集合的length属性等于当前文档里有着给定标签名的所有元素的总个数。这个数组里面的每个元素都是一个对象,他们都有着nodeName、nodeT 阅读全文
posted @ 2016-11-01 09:12 青竹zzq 阅读(10369) 评论(1) 推荐(0) 编辑
摘要: getElementById():方法的用途是寻找一个有着给定id属性值得元素: 这个方法将返回一个有着给定id属性值得元素节点。如果不存在这样的元素,他返回null。这个方法只能用于document对象。 getElementById()方法返回的元素节点是一个对象,这个对象有着nodeName、 阅读全文
posted @ 2016-11-01 08:31 青竹zzq 阅读(752) 评论(0) 推荐(0) 编辑
摘要: getAttribute():方法将返回一个给定元素的一个给定属性节点的值: 给定属性的名字必须是用字符串形式传递给这个方法,给定属性将以字符串的形式返回,如果给定的属性不存在,getAttribute()方法将返回一个空的字符串。 下面的例子吧id属性值是fineprint的元素的title属性提 阅读全文
posted @ 2016-10-31 20:20 青竹zzq 阅读(286) 评论(0) 推荐(0) 编辑
摘要: setAttribute():方法将为给定元素节点添加一个新的属性值或是改变它的现有属性值: 属性的名字和值必须以字符串的形式传递给此方法,如果这个属性已经存在,它的值将被刷新,如果不存在,setAttribute()方法只能用在属性节点上。 在下例中,setAttribute()方法将把一个取值为 阅读全文
posted @ 2016-10-31 20:06 青竹zzq 阅读(2995) 评论(0) 推荐(0) 编辑
摘要: replaceChild():方法将把一个给定父元素里面的一个子节点替换为另一个子节点: oldChild节点必须是element元素子节点,他的返回值是一个指向已经被替换的那个子节点的引用指针。 在下例中,id属性值是content的元素还包含着一个id属性值是fineprint的元素,我们将用c 阅读全文
posted @ 2016-10-31 19:50 青竹zzq 阅读(3488) 评论(0) 推荐(1) 编辑
摘要: remoceChild():方法将从一个给定元素里删除一个子节点: 这个方法的返回值是一个指向已经被删除的子节点的引用指针。 当某个节点被removeChild()方法删除时,这个节点包含的所有子节点将同时被删除。 在下例中,id属性值是content的元素还包含这一个id属性值是fineprint 阅读全文
posted @ 2016-10-31 19:03 青竹zzq 阅读(1808) 评论(0) 推荐(0) 编辑
摘要: insertBefore()方法将把一个给定的节点插入到一个给定元素节点的给定子节点前面,他返回一个指向新增子节点的引用指针: 如上所示,节点newNode将被插入元素节点element并出现在节点targetNode的前面。节点targetNode必须是element元素的一个子节点。如果targ 阅读全文
posted @ 2016-10-31 11:33 青竹zzq 阅读(3217) 评论(0) 推荐(0) 编辑